Ramil.Santamaria@tais.toshiba.com wrote:
> I would like to contribute!
> 
> What's the formal process?

There isn't one..  Start with the www.freebsd.org site and have a look
at the documentation and handbook - there is a how-to-contribute section
in there.

Have a look at the 3-stage boot code (src/lib/libstand, src/sys/boot/*)
in the RELENG_4 branch (for 4.x, aka 4.x-stable) or the -current branch
for 5.0.  Any major new stuff goes into 5.0, but bugfixes or missing things
can be backported to the 4.x tree.

Subscribe to the mailing lists.  The gnats bug report database is a good
source of material for ideas (also on www.freebsd.org).  Here and/or the
freebsd-current mailing list is the ideal place to talk about what you are
or want to do.  See also freebsd-arch.
